Key Points
  • China restricts travellers from South Korea and Japan in retaliation for their COVID testing measure on Chinese travellers.
  • Philippine Health Insurance Corporation (PhilHealth) suspends the increase of premium rate and income ceiling for the calendar year 2023.
  • Tennis champion Rafael Nadal enters the world of electric boat racing.
